    Concerns Over Irish Language Law Enforcement in Kerry

    3 weeks ago

    2

    0

    Concerns have arisen regarding the enforcement of Irish language laws in Kerry's Gaeltachts, with no breaches investigated by the County Council since the Gaeltacht Act was enacted over 13 years ago. Local councillor Robert Brosnan emphasizes the negative impact on public confidence in the planning system due to the lack of implementation of these language rules.
